This article focuses on the semantic classification of holiday names in English and Uzbek languages. It explores the cultural, historical, and linguistic aspects embedded in the names of holidays, dividing them into thematic groups. The study highlights the similarities and differences between the two languages, emphasizing how cultural and social traditions shape holiday naming conventions. Through comparative analysis, it examines the influence of religion, history, and globalization on holiday names
